HEBRON - Ma'an - Hebron Governor Khaled Dudin met on Tuesday with Sa'ir Mayor Musa Farroukh, members of the municipal council, town dignitaries, representatives of Sa'ir institutions and legal figures, to discuss the attack on Jawal-Paltel and Ooredoo towers in the town. Governor Dudin stressed that the town of Sa'ir is a town of martyrs and struggle, and that its people are the ones who are entrusted with the resources of the Palestinian people, as these towers were installed in 1999. There is a misconception about the effect of the towers on public health and safety, and these rumors must be dealt with consciously, calling for the need to educate citizens about the effect of the towers. In turn, the people of Sa'ir condemned the attack on the towers of Jawal, Paltel and Ooredoo, stressing that this behavior will not be repeated, calling for the necessity of holding awareness sessions on the health impact of the towers on the health of citizens.
